How to prepare for a job interview at Urban Outfitters Europe

Know Your Numbers

As a Branch Merch Analytics & Stock Coordinator, you'll be dealing with data all the time. Brush up on your analytical skills and be ready to discuss how you've used data to drive decisions in previous roles. Bring examples of how you’ve analysed store performance or managed allocations.

Excel Like a Pro

Since advanced Excel skills are a must for this role, make sure you're comfortable with functions, pivot tables, and data visualisation. Consider preparing a small project or example that showcases your Excel prowess, as it could come in handy during the interview.

Show Your Proactive Side

Urban Outfitters values a proactive IT approach, so think about times when you took the initiative to solve a problem or improve a process. Be ready to share these stories, as they’ll demonstrate your ability to contribute positively to the team.

Emphasise Relationship Building

This role involves cultivating relationships, so prepare to discuss how you've successfully built rapport with colleagues or clients in the past. Highlight any teamwork experiences that showcase your interpersonal skills and how they can benefit Urban Outfitters.
